Inhalt: | Global Womens Entrepreneurship Research responds to recent calls from academic researchers and policy analysts alike to pay greater attention to the diversity and heterogeneity among women entrepreneurs. Drawing together studies by 26 researchers affiliated with the DIANA International Research Network, this collection contributes to a richer and more robust understanding of the field. -- Part I: Diverse Settings introduces research set in a range of contexts, from those rarely examined to those representing more familiar terrains. Part II: Diverse Questions explores new questions and reframes old questions in fresh, innovative ways. Part III: Diverse Approaches features studies with distinct methodological approaches that reflect and extend the rigour and creativity of research in this field. Together, the research assembled in this volume significantly advances knowledge about womens entrepreneurship around the world. |
